| Product name: | Bromosuccinimide |
| Specification | ≥99% |
| Package | 25kg |
| CAS No. | 128- 08-5 |
| HS code | 2925190090 |
| Usage | Bromoacetonitrile can be synthesized, and the pesticide industry is used to synthesize thiamendazole, which can be used as fruit fresh-keeping agent and anti-corrosion and anti-mold agent |

Pharmaceutical Industry

1.- Use: Selective bromination for APIs & intermediates (e.g., antiviral drugs, antibiotics).

2. Agrochemicals
- Use: Herbicide & fungicide synthesis (e.g., thiabendazole), crop protection .

3. Fine Chemicals & Fragrances
- Use: Allylic/benzylic bromination for flavors, fragrances, and specialty monomers.

4. Polymer & Materials
- Use: Rubber additives, powder coatings, fluoroelastomers modification.

5. Organic Synthesis & R&D Labs
- Use: Wohl‑Ziegler reaction, α‑bromination, selective oxidation in academic/industrial labs.
